Minister McEntee publishes Private Security Authority Annual Report and Financial Statements for 2022

Minister for Justice Helen McEntee TD has today published the Annual Report of the Private Security Authority along with the Financial Statements for 2022. The Private Security Authority (PSA) is the statutory body with responsibility for licensing and regulating the private security industry in Ireland.
